Transaction 886637b4003e23a1e2a328f617580751424a7688c8a490405ca35a75ec71ba95
1 Input
1 Output
-
886637b4003e23a1e2a328f617580751424a7688c8a490405ca35a75ec71ba95:0
- value
- 135715
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18aa5cdc8be11372bd95a3fb995fb4dfde64405d OP_EQUALVERIFY OP_CHECKSIG
- address
- 13FRJceeocnFGLTqgPGUCd7ZHqqKaCjz64